Overview

TNS’s Technical Delivery team are highly skilled and committed Network Engineers tasked with designing and delivering the highest quality solutions for our customers across our global network. Our mission statement is to deliver “Right First Time & On Time”. The non-standard team is responsible for delivery of both customer services and internal networks and defining processes for future standard delivery. The successful candidate will lead this team.

The Supervisor will be responsible for line management, leadership, guidance, vision, accountability, and oversight of a regional team that is part of the Global Technical Delivery team.

It is also expected they will be an individual contributor to the workload of the team.

The role is based in Sheffield (other TNS office locations considered). It has line management for a team of 5 Engineers in region.

There is an expectation that some out of standard working hours would be a normal part of the job to ensure that the delivery needs of the global organization are well supported.

Responsibilities


* Provide technical leadership and individual contribution to ensure demands of the team are met.
* Manage resource capacity planning across the team and work to ensure that we optimize resource allocation so that supply meets global demand and we leverage a follow the sun model where possible.
* Develop and implement performance metrics to drive efficiencies, reduce human error and operating expense across Operations.
* Lead, mentor and coach experienced network Engineers. Set out and progress individual SMART goals and development plans across the team that are aligned to and supportive of the Vision for the team. Identify and constructively deal with any performance or training gaps across the team.
* Collaborate with others in TNS as “One Team” to help deliver our collective goals and lead a global mentality.
* Accountable for Technical design, implementation, testing, coordination, and transition into operational status.
* Analyze solution design packages from Sales Engineering / Network Architecture and provide a work break down and effort estimate to deliver a customer solution.
* Implement technical solutions globally adhering to TNS’s Global Change management policy.
* Be a network solution SME in TNS and as a result Provide 3rd line technical support to other technical groups in TNS.
* Provide excellent technical documentation (procedures, work instructions etc) detailing the solution and provide handovers to the operations team.
* Provide training to other teams and continually work to transition workload to the BAU implementation teams.
* Proactively identify and lead initiatives that drive increased quality or efficiency in how we deliver our services.

Qualifications

* Engage directly with all stakeholders including customer and vendors in the delivery of our solutions.
* Strong knowledge of data communications including TCP/IP, IPsec, xDSL protocols
* Excellent working knowledge and experience of networking protocols such as L3VPNs, HSRP, NAT, EIGRP, BGP, IS-IS and OSPF (minimum 3 years experience).
* Familiar with other communications protocols, specifically TPAD APACS, ISO8583, SSL, and SDLC/HDLC.
* Solid understanding of, and working experience with Linux.
* Solid understanding of, and working experience with, network/application level packet capture and trace analysis to solve problems.
* Works under minimal supervision and effectively demonstrates the ability to use independent judgment regularly in performance of job responsibilities.
* Exceptional communication and problem-solving skills and can act as a Project Manager for their work.
* Extensive knowledge of and experience with the networking platforms in use across the TNS network – Most notably Cisco, Juniper, Virtual Access, Fortinet, Digi, Linux.
* Experience delivering services across cloud providers such as AWS/Azure.

Education And Certifications

* Qualified in relevant technical subject i.e. degree in Telecommunications or Electronic Engineering.
* Cisco/Juniper/Fortinet Certifications – Minimum associate level, but Professional level is preferred.
* ITIL certifications.

Optional Desired Skills

* A point-of-sale (POS), ATM, banking or finance industry background is preferred.
* Has worked with financial applications.
* Presentation Skills, able to communicate at all levels, team player.
* PCI-DSS
* Mobile carrier data connectivity solution implementation/support.
